Edon Northwest Elementary Students Rally To Support Township Fire Department

Edon Elem FTFD Donation May2015 - LHF(1)Upon hearing news of Florence Township Fire Department’s devastating fire and loss earlier this month, teachers and students at Edon Northwest Elementary School knew they wanted to do something for their friends. Reaching out to the school community, supporters not only helped students achieve their goal, fifty dollars per classroom ($800), but helped them surpass it by raising $2,168.85 for the department!

On hand for the May 22, 2015 presentation were, from left, front row: Camden Trausch, Cale Sheline, Skyler Whitney, Dakota Merritt, Kyler Sapp, Kendoll Brigle, Alexis Breier, Jarrett Trausch; middle row: Skylar Osborn, Blake Dulle, Peyton Trausch, FTFD Chief Jay Klingler, Jobe Carlson, Emma Clark, Meghan Matthews, Levi Favourite, Nikki Collins, Kalon Weaver and back row: Bo Aldrich, Corey Oberlin, Dan Ankney, Henley Dye, Hayden Dye, Cody Bockover and Scott Powell. Before leaving, firefighters spent time expressing heartfelt thanks to each student for all they, and the Edon Northwest School Community, had done.
